Growth media are classified based on their composition as:
1. General Purpose Media: These type of media support the growth of non-fastidious organisms, that do not require special nutrients for growth, and they also serve as a base for certain modified media. An example is the nutrient agar
2. enriched media: these media, like the name implies, is one that has been modified by the addition of special growth factors and nutrients called enrichment. An example is chocolate agar where lysed blood is added to nutrient base agar, when the blood cells are lysed slowly at 80°C, nicotinamide adenine dinucleotide (factor V or NAD) and hemin (factor X), are released into the medium, and these support growth of certain fastidious organisms like Haemophilus influenza bacteria.

Sodium is the primary positively charged electrolyte in extracellular fluid. Most of the solute reabsorbed in the proximal tubule is in the form of sodium bicarbonate and sodium chloride. Water is also reabsorbed in order to balance osmotic pressure
When sodium ions are reabsorbed into the blood, few of the substances that are transported with Na+ on the membrane facing the lumen of the tubules include Cl- ions, Ca2+ ions, amino acids, and glucose. Sodium is actively exchanged for K+ using ATP on the basal membrane.
In the distal convoluted tubule, K+ and H+ ions are selectively secreted into the filtrate, while Na+, Cl-, and HCO3- ions are reabsorbed to maintain pH and electrolyte balance in the blood.

Convection is the transfer of heat energy from an area of higher concentration to an area of lower concentration and it occurs in fluids and gases. while conduction is the transfer of heat energy from one object to another through the direct contact of the objects and this occurs between solids.
The transfer of heat from the heated rod to the wax covering occurs because of the direct contact the wax has with the heated rod therefore it is conduction and not a convection current.
